Mahindra XUV400 Electric SUV Launch, Know Price and Features

Mahindra XUV400

The country’s leading vehicle manufacturer Mahindra (Mahindra) finally presented its much-awaited electric car XUV400 (XUV400) to the world on Thursday evening. And soon it will be introduced to the buyers in the Indian market. Mahindra XUV400 will compete directly with Tata Nexon EV Prime and Nexon EV Max. The XUV400 electric car is based on Mahindra’s eXUV300 concept that was showcased at the Auto Expo 2020. Mahindra has made some significant changes in the electric SUV. It gets an updated exterior as well as interior to differentiate it from the XUV300 SUV that comes with the conventional ICE (Internal Combustion Engine).

XUV will be Available in 5 Colors

Arctic Blue and Napoli Black color shows have been made on the official website. But, the car will also be available in Arctic Blue, Everest White, Galaxy Grey, Napoli Black, and Infinity Blue colors. There will be a dual-tone option on the roof, which will get a satin copper finish.

Test Drive and Booking

Customers will be able to take a test drive of the XUV400 in December 2022. The company has said that it will start announcing the price and booking of the new Mahindra XUV400 electric SUV in January next year. Deliveries are also expected to start in January.

Power and Speed

The PSM electric motor in the XUV400 electric SUV generates maximum power of 147 hp and peak torque of 310 Nm. The top speed of Mahindra XUV400 is 150 kmph. It has three driving modes that change the power delivery and steering feel. The XUV400 electric SUV can accelerate from 0 to 100 kmph in 8.3 seconds.

Battery Pack

The XUV400 electric SUV has a battery capacity of 39.4 kWh and the battery pack is IP67 water and dust-proof. There is also a chiller and a heater for the battery and the battery is manufactured in India.

Driving Range

According to the Indian Driving Cycle (MIDC), the Mahindra XUV400 has a driving range of 456 km. Mahindra is also offering One Pedal Driving so that when the driver turns off the accelerator, the vehicle starts braking and generates electric power automatically.

Look and Design

The XUV400 SUV comes with a twin-peak logo which is of copper. Mahindra’s electric SUV will have a copper twins-peak logo and it has been given for the first time on the XUV400. The XUV400 looks very similar to the XUV300 but comes with different LED tail lamps, a longer length, an updated front and a new grille.

Dimension

In terms of size, the XUV400 measures 4,200 mm in length, 1,821 mm in width, and 1,634 mm in height. The XUV400 gets a wheelbase of 2,600 mm, which is on par with the XUV300.
